Abstract
A filter element for a filter device for gas filtration has at least two individual filters which are disposed adjacent to each other and through which the gas to be purified can flow orthogonally to the filter plane. On at least two sides, the individual filters delimit a gas collection chamber that is open on the edge side and that is fluidically connected to the clean sides of the individual filters and used to accommodate the purified gas.

(19) A gas collection chamber 8 for the purified gas flowing from the clean side of the filter element 3 located at the top into the gas collection chamber 8 is formed in the U-shaped region of the filter element 3. The gas collection chamber 8 is located within the rectangular outer contour or envelope of the filter element 3 and is delimited by the filter element 3 on three sides. The gas collection chamber 8 is designed to be open on the edge side, and a housing-side outflow connector 9, via which the purified gas collected in the gas collection chamber is discharged from the filter housing according to the arrow 10, is located in the region of the open side of the chamber. The arrow 10 at the time marks the longitudinal axis of the outflow connector 9. On the side facing the gas collection chamber 8, the outflow connector 9 has a tulip- or trumpet-shaped flaring, which ensures improved discharge of the gas from the gas collection chamber 8.
(20) In addition to collecting the purified gas flowing out at the top side on the filter element 3, the gas collection chamber also has a flow-steadying function. In this way, a laminar outflow of the purified gas according to arrow 10 via the outflow connector 9 is supported.
(21) A sealing handle 11, which bridges the gas collection chamber 8 and rests on the lateral face of the outflow connector 9, is designed in one piece with the sealing element 7 at the top side or clean side of the filter element 3, which extends around the periphery of the filter element 3 along the outer contour.

(27) Two abutting filter bellows 16, 17 and 17, 18 are held together by a respective sealing strip 19 and 20. Otherwise, the filter bellows 16, 17, 18 are located directly adjacent to each other. The peripheral sealing element 7 also holds the filter bellows 16 to 18 together.
(28) The extension in the transverse direction, which is to say transverse to the longitudinal extension along the exterior filter bellows 16 and 18 forming the limbs, can be different for the filter bellows in terms of size. In the exemplary embodiment, the first exterior filter bellows 16 has a smaller transverse extension than the two further filter bellows 17 and 18, which are approximately identical in size in the transverse direction.

(36) The gas collection chamber 8 has a rectangular basic shape; it is introduced asymmetrically into the filter element 3 in such a way that the cut-out forming the gas collection chamber takes up a larger portion of the filter bellows 17 and a smaller portion of the filter bellows 16. In this way, the gas collection chamber 8 is disposed laterally offset with respect to a longitudinal center plane, in which the sealing strip 19 is also located.
(37) A peripheral plastic frame 30 is molded onto the filter element 3, the frame following the outer contour of the filter element 3 comprising the two filter bellows 16 and 17 and being the carrier for the sealing element 7. The plastic frame 30 also follows the cut-out that forms the gas collection chamber 8. In addition, the gas collection chamber 8 is bridged in a handle-shaped manner in the region of the cut-out along the outer contour; the sealing element, which likewise rests on the plastic frame 30 in this region, forms the sealing handle 11 together with the plastic frame 30. The plastic frame 30 is deformed in a handle-shaped manner in the bridging section, wherein the handle is located above the plane of the plate-shaped sealing bellows 16 and 17.
